When A Substitute/Helper Teacher Is Needed

1.  Planned Absence: 
     a. Arrange a substitute ahead of time by posting/emailing a request for date and classes needed.

          Contact your helper teacher first, if you are head teacher.

      b. Follow up to make sure your need is filled prior to that week's co-op.

      c. Confirm coverage with other teachers in your class so they know who to expect, especially the head teacher.

          Please include getting class lesson/materials to your helper/sub if you are the head teacher.

      d. Notify Substitute Coordinator of which teacher will be filling in for you.

      e. Substitute Coordinator will verify with the class that the substitute teacher arrived to fill your spot.

 

2.  Unplanned Absence: 

     a. Please CALL the designated Substitute Coordinator as soon as possible, especially if this is the day of co-op.  

     b.  Please do not rely on email/text, since it is not an effective communication tool for the morning of co-op.
    c.  Contact the head teacher of each class affected so they are aware of your absence.

     d. IF YOU ARE THE HEAD TEACHER, CALL your helper and they will take over your class. Sub Coordinator will then             find a sub to be in the class with your helper. Please include getting class lesson/materials to your helper/sub if           you are the head teacher.
     e. Substitute Coordinator will ask for a volunteer to serve in your absence from those available in the Break Area                that hour.
